1. Alcove Resorts
Tucked away in the airy hills of Vagator, Alcove Resort is meant for unwinding, whether you have deadlines or not. From here you get panoramic views of the west coast of the Arabian Sea and can feel the soothing sea wind embracing your skin. On either side of this 3-star resort, swaying coconut trees deck the area, adding value to the serene ambiance of Vagator. Once you have settled in comfortably in one of the deluxe suits of Alcove, you can enjoy the evanescing sunset while sipping a chilled pint of beer.
Alcove has a ton of amenities to offer that will enhance the quality of your stay with them. When it comes to its rooms, you have a wide selection to choose from. Their rooms do not compromise the quality of beach views since they are sea-facing. From their expansive room styles, you can choose their standard rooms, boutique rooms, deluxe rooms, mini deluxe rooms, suites, and even chalets (wooden cottages).
Food Availability: Alcove has a multi-cuisine restaurant that existed before even the resort. Try their Goan, Portuguese, Chinese, and Thai dishes. They are a huge hit among locals and tourists alike. If you’re parched, sip on some cocktails or mocktails at their well-stocked bar.
Accessibility: From the Vagator Bus Stand, also known as Papa House, Alcove is approximately 1 km away. From Mapusa, the distance is around 10 km to the resort. Many buses and taxis are available at the Mapusa Bus Stand, so you don’t need to worry about availability.
Pet Friendliness: Unfortunately, you may have to leave your furry little friend with someone else because Alcove is not pet-friendly yet.
Rate: Per night, standard rooms cost around INR 2,000, mini deluxe rooms: INR 3,000, and deluxe rooms INR 5,000.
Ideal For: Whether you’re a family who wants to enjoy the pleasures of Goa or a young honeymoon couple looking for a serotonin overdose, Alcove Resort is suited for anybody.
Location: Ozran Beach, Small Vagator, Anjuna, Goa 403509
2. The Zuri White Sands, Goa Resort & Casino
If you’d like to vacay in a more luxurious setting and feel a little bit more pampered, then you can book a stay at The Zuri White Sands, Goa. Being a chain of hotels and regarded as one of the best beach resorts in Goa, the Zuri is just a 10-minute walk from Varca Beach. Here you’ll enjoy the seclusion that comes with the beautiful town of Varca, which will make your vacation a peaceful and relaxing one.
The Zuri has a lot to offer to its guests. The area has a mix of fully furnished rooms with private balconies and luxurious suits. In addition to calming views of the sea, its lush gardens and pool placed in the midst of it all are a sight to behold. If you need that extra edge to unwind from a long weekend at work, you can enjoy a lazy afternoon at the Maya Spa, a premium luxury spa that is Zuri’s separate business venture. From yoga packages to healing therapies, this spa is a one-stop space to leave your worries at the door.
Food Availability: The Zuri, Goa has a plethora of restaurants on its premises. They even have special names to them: Waterfall Café, Tangerine, Blue Lagoon, Fins Rambooze, and Sake. Each restaurant suits a certain mood, and that’s the specialty of grabbing a bite at the Zuri.
Accessibility: From the Madgaon Railway Station, the Zuri Sands is around 9 km. If you’re coming by air, the Dabolim Airport is 30 km away from the place.
Pet Friendliness: This can be a bit of a bummer – the Zuri White Sands is not pet friendly.
Rate: Prices range between INR 5,200 to INR 60,000 per night.
Ideal For: Couples, families, and singles. Basically, anyone who likes to have a good time.
Location: Pedda, Varca, Goa, 403721.
3. Beleza By The Beach
If you’d like to take some time to pause and admire the swishing waves of Betalbatim Beach, then you should visit Beleza By The Beach. It’s just a few meters overlooking the sea and when you wake, you’re always going to be blessed with expansive views, making it feel more romantic. The area is surrounded by a combination of coconut and palm trees which makes the ambiance calm and inviting.
Its star attraction is the 35-meter-long pool that’s in the middle of all that greenery. So while you take a dip in this pool and take a few laps, don’t forget to catch the tranquil sunset from a distance. After the swim, you can visit their spa for a relaxing body massage to end the evening. They have a variety of rooms installed with the latest facilities suited for any type of family. Villas are also available if you’re coming in with a larger group.
Food Availability: Beleza has a restaurant that serves some of the best Goan food in the south of Goa. Also, they cater to a range of other cuisines as well. In-room dining options are available as well if you feel like laying back a bit to chill.
Accessibility: From the Madgaon Railway Station, the resort is just 9 km away. Dabolim Airport is around 23 km from the resort so you can either book a cab or the resort’s airport transport service.
Pet Friendliness: You’ll have to part ways with your pet for a while because Beleza doesn’t cater to pets.
Rate: Prices range between INR 7,500 to INR 32,000 per night.
Ideal For: It is ideal for any type of family, but preferably for couples, since the entire vibe of the environment screams ‘romantic’.
Location: Colva Beach, Thondwaddo, Betalbatim, Goa 403708.
4. Antares Beach Resort
Antares is just a few meters away from Alcove Resort and is another great place to kick back, relax and watch the setting sun. Since it’s situated on a hill and close to the sea, this is an ideal location to wake up to the sound of the roaring waves.
Antares Resort, with its cosy and calming atmosphere, is the perfect place for one to go on a honeymoon. The ambiance surrounding it is green since there are many coconut trees providing shade to the area and many bonsai trees surrounding the pool area.
When it comes to its rooms, Antares has quite an expansive range of cottages and suites. They have the latest amenities and come with stunning views of the sea and the pool. The resort also hosts music nights and other events, making the ambiance of the resort lively.
Food Availability: Antares is known for its Australian-themed-styled restaurant and it’s a great place for casual dining. They also have an impressive cocktail menu if you’d fancy a drink.
Accessibility: From the Mapusa bus stand, this resort is around 10 km away. Apart from buses, cabs ply to the location too.
Pet Friendliness: Unfortunately, Antares doesn’t cater to pets.
Rate: Prices range between INR 5,900 to INR 12,600 per night.
Ideal For: This place is ideal for those who want to get on a romantic getaway. Also, it’s a good place for families as the area is child-friendly.
Location: Small Vagator, Ozran Beach Rd, Vagator, Goa 403509.
5. W Goa
If you’re looking for a 5-star resort at the oceanfront to spend the weekend, then W Goa is a good place to be. Situated in Chapora, the resort grants you panoramic views of the Chapora Fort, also known as the Dil Chahta Hai Fort, and the serene landscapes of Vagator’s lush hills. And it’s an ideal place for a workstation if you have any deliverables left to complete.
You’ll get some of the finest accommodation options in this resort. Here you’ll find fully furnished luxury apartments overlooking the sea along with Portuguese-style villas. The area is surrounded by well-trimmed gardens, swaying coconut trees, and cute shrubs offering you a sea of green while being next to an actual sea. Also, there’s a play area for children, many swimming pools, and even a gym. With so many amenities provided, you can say that your stay at W Goa is worth the money.
Food Availability: You won’t have to look far for some delicious food because W Goa has a range of restaurants to satisfy your hunger pangs. There’s even a bar if you’d want to drink and be merry.
Accessibility: This resort is 10.3 km from Mapusa. Buses will drop you off at the Vagator bus stand and from there, it’s a 19-minute walk to the location. If you want to skip the walk, hire a cab from the Mapusa bus stand.
Pet Friendliness: Good news for all our pet owners! This resort’s doors are open to pets.
Rate: Prices range between INR 29,000 to INR 39,000 per night.
Ideal For: Whether you’re a couple looking for a secluded place to enjoy the quiet or a family looking to experience the beachside, W Goa is suited for all.
Location: Next to Chapora Fort, Vagator, Goa, 403509.
6. Radisson Blu Resort
At Radisson Blu Resort, you’re pampered like nowhere else! Located just 10 minutes away from the famous Cavelossim Beach, this resort is a real delight to spend a day or two in. What’s enchanting about this place is its Goan-Portuguese-style architecture. That’s why many have been choosing this resort for their vacation so that they can live in a bit of culture.
If you ever feel like going out for a swim, you can practice a few laps in one of their sparkling pools, whereas the other one is solely for children. Surrounding them, the area is well-kept with trimmed gardens and a spa.
There are different types of rooms available. You can select among their superior rooms, deluxe rooms, business class rooms, and more. They are fully furnished with the latest amenities and if you ever need anything, just ring their reception. The customer service at Radisson Blu is exceptional and we can say that your vacation in this resort will be enriching and rejuvenating.
Food Availability: Four on-site restaurants dot the area of Radisson Blu: Upper Deck, The Table, Sagres Lounge, and Greco. They serve some of the finest multi-cuisine delicacies and we suggest you try them out.
Accessibility: It’s a 13 km journey from the Madgaon Railway Station to the resort. If you’re coming by air, Dabolim Airport is around 40 km from here. Cabs are easily available from the airport and the railway station.
Pet Friendliness: You may have to keep your pets with some trusted friends because Radisson Blu doesn’t have any pet-friendly amenities.
Rate: Prices range between INR 10,000 to INR 20,000 per night.
Ideal For: For families or couples – Radisson Blu has enough amenities to satisfy all needs.
Location: Cavelossim, Mobor Beach, Goa 403001.

Is South Goa Better Or North Goa?
North Goa has an active nightlife and that is where all the crowd is. South Goa is a more serene and peaceful region. Choose accordingly what you want to do in Goa.
Which Time Is Best For Goa?
Mid-November to mid-February is perhaps the best time to visit Goa. The weather is pleasant, making it a good time to visit the beaches.
Which Part Of Goa Is Less Crowded?
If you want to experience the peaceful and less chaotic side of Goa, then South Goa is the district you need to vacation.
